A Guide to Easily Digestible Foods in the Mediterranean Diet

Introduction: The Mediterranean diet is renowned for its numerous health benefits, including improved digestion. Incorporating easily digestible foods into this already wholesome eating plan can further support a healthy digestive system. In this article, we will explore some delicious and nutrient-rich options that are gentle on the stomach, making it easier for your body to break down and absorb the essential nutrients. 1. Olive oil: A key component of the Mediterranean diet, extra virgin olive oil is rich in monounsaturated fats that promote good digestive health. Its properties have been linked to reduced inflammation in the digestive tract, making it easier on the stomach. Use olive oil as your primary cooking oil or drizzle it over salads for a healthy and easily digestible fat source. 2. Greek yogurt: Greek yogurt is another staple of the Mediterranean diet and is well-known for its digestive benefits. It contains probiotics, which are beneficial bacteria that support gut health. These probiotics aid digestion by promoting the growth of healthy gut bacteria and improving overall digestion. Enjoy a bowl of Greek yogurt topped with fresh fruits for a delicious and easily digestible snack. 3. Fish: Fish, such as salmon, mackerel, and sardines, are excellent sources of lean protein and healthy omega-3 fatty acids. The Mediterranean diet emphasizes seafood consumption, which not only provides essential nutrients but also promotes easier digestion. Omega-3s have anti-inflammatory properties, helping to soothe the digestive system and reduce discomfort. 4. Cooked vegetables: While raw vegetables are beneficial and should definitely be included in the Mediterranean diet, lightly cooking them can make them even more digestible. Steaming or sauting vegetables like broccoli, carrots, and zucchini help break down the fibers, making them easier for the body to absorb. Pair your cooked vegetables with whole grains and lean proteins for a well-balanced meal that is gentle on the stomach. 5. Whole grains: Incorporating whole grains like quinoa, brown rice, and oatmeal into your Mediterranean diet can provide a significant source of dietary fiber. These fibers aid digestion by promoting regular bowel movements and preventing constipation. Opting for whole grains rather than refined grains ensures you're getting all the essential nutrients, including B vitamins and antioxidants, which support overall digestive health. 6. Citrus fruits: Citrus fruits, such as oranges, lemons, and grapefruits, are not only refreshing but also aid digestion due to their high fiber content. Fiber helps regulate bowel movements and promotes a healthy digestive system. The natural acidity in citrus fruits also stimulates the production of digestive enzymes, aiding in the breakdown of food in the stomach. Conclusion: Easily digestible foods are a valuable addition to the Mediterranean diet, further enhancing its reputation as a healthy and sustainable eating plan. Incorporating foods such as olive oil, Greek yogurt, fish, cooked vegetables, whole grains, and citrus fruits into your meals can help support a healthy digestive system and improve overall well-being. By focusing on gentle and nutrient-rich options, you can enjoy the benefits of the Mediterranean diet without compromising your digestive health.
